Teaching Rizal: What are we really learning?
In commemoration of the 70th anniversary of the Rizal Law (RA 1425), the Gokongwei Brothers School of Education and Learning Design - GBSEALD and Rizal Library invite you to the next Lighthouse Learning Series.
Ambeth R Ocampo will deliver a talk entitled "Teaching Rizal: What are we really learning?" For decades, generations of Filipinos have encountered José Rizal in the classroom. But beyond requirement and routine, what have we truly come to understand? What does the law really want us to learn?
Join us to revisit Rizal on April 18, 2026, at the Rizal Library (5F First Pacific Hall).
This lecture is free and open to the public.
